I absolutely adore sharing this Chocolate Snowswirl Fudge Recipe with you because it perfectly captures the magic of rich chocolate blended with fluffy marshmallows and crunchy nuts. Whenever I make this fudge, it brings a cozy, festive feel to any gathering, and I love how the swirled marshmallow topping adds that beautiful, snowy look that’s almost too pretty to eat. It’s a simple yet indulgent treat that always disappears fast in my house, making it one of my treasured go-to dessert recipes.

Why You’ll Love This Chocolate Snowswirl Fudge Recipe

What really excites me about this Chocolate Snowswirl Fudge Recipe is the delightful mix of textures and flavors. The semi-sweet chocolate base is incredibly smooth and creamy, with just the right amount of sweetness from the condensed milk. Then you get that gentle buttery richness and a hint of vanilla that elevate the entire flavor profile. The chopped nuts provide a satisfying crunch, while the marshmallow swirl on top creates a light, almost cloud-like contrast that keeps every bite interesting and delicious.

Another thing that makes this recipe stand out for me is how incredibly easy it is to prepare. I love recipes that don’t demand a lot of fuss or unusual ingredients but still deliver impressive results. This fudge mixture comes together smoothly on the stovetop and only requires a bit of chilling time. It’s perfect for festive occasions, potlucks, holiday gift-giving, or just a cozy night in when I want a sweet treat without pulling out all the stops. Honestly, I always feel confident recommending this recipe to friends because it’s a guaranteed crowd-pleaser that looks as lovely as it tastes.

Ingredients You’ll Need

The image shows six small white bowls and one glass jar arranged on a white marbled surface with gold streaks. Starting from the top left, there is a clear glass jar filled with small dark brown chocolate chips. To the right, a white plate holds a rectangular block of pale yellow butter. Below the jar, a white bowl contains a smooth, creamy white liquid. To its right, another white plate displays a thick dark brown syrup. At the bottom left, a small white ramekin is filled with coarse white salt, and next to it, a larger white bowl is packed with small, fluffy white marshmallows. All items are neatly positioned in a casual grid layout. photo taken with an iphone --ar 4:5 --v 7

To make this Chocolate Snowswirl Fudge Recipe, you’ll only need a handful of simple, pantry-friendly ingredients. Each one plays an essential role in creating the perfect balance of flavor, texture, and that snowy swirled appearance.

  • 3 cups (18 oz.) semi-sweet chocolate chips: These form the rich chocolate base that melts beautifully for a silky fudge.
  • 1 (14 oz.) can Eagle Brand® Sweetened Condensed Milk: Adds creamy sweetness and helps the fudge set nicely.
  • 4 tablespoons butter, divided: Butter enriches the fudge and keeps it smooth and luscious.
  • Dash of salt: Just a pinch to balance the sweetness and amplify the chocolate flavor.
  • 1 1/2 teaspoons vanilla extract: Adds warmth and depth to the chocolate’s taste.
  • 1 cup chopped nuts: I like to use walnuts, but pecans or almonds work great too for crunch and texture.
  • 2 cups miniature marshmallows: Melting these with butter creates that distinctive, fluffy snow swirl topping on the fudge.

Directions

Step 1: Line an 8- or 9-inch square pan with wax paper, making sure to have the paper extend over the edges to help lift the fudge later. Lightly coat the wax paper with no-stick cooking spray to prevent sticking.

Step 2: In a heavy saucepan, combine the semi-sweet chocolate chips, sweetened condensed milk, 2 tablespoons of butter, and a dash of salt. Cook over low heat, stirring constantly. This slow melting and stirring are crucial to achieve a smooth, lump-free chocolate mixture.

Step 3: Once melted and completely smooth, remove the saucepan from heat. Stir in the vanilla extract and chopped nuts gently, ensuring the nuts are evenly distributed throughout the fudge base.

Step 4: Spread this chocolate mixture evenly into your prepared pan, smoothing the top with a spatula or the back of a spoon.

Step 5: In a separate medium saucepan, melt the miniature marshmallows with the remaining 2 tablespoons of butter over low heat. Stir frequently to prevent burning and to achieve a soft, spreadable consistency.

Step 6: Spread the melted marshmallows evenly over the chocolate layer. Use a knife or spatula to gently swirl the marshmallow topping into the chocolate layer, creating that signature snowy swirl effect.

Step 7: Chill the fudge in the refrigerator for at least 2 hours or until it is completely firm. When ready, lift the fudge out of the pan by grabbing the edges of the wax paper, then cut into squares to serve.

Servings and Timing

This recipe makes about 2 pounds of fudge, which I typically cut into 32 bite-sized squares—perfect for sharing without overindulging. Prep time is roughly 15 minutes, which makes it quick and easy to whip up. The cook time on the stove is short since you’re only melting ingredients together, but the fudge needs to chill for at least 2 hours to set firmly. So, in total, expect about 2 hours and 15 minutes from start to finish. Planning ahead is key because the chilly setting time makes all the difference in texture.

How to Serve This Chocolate Snowswirl Fudge Recipe

A square black baking pan lined with white parchment paper holds a rich chocolate dessert. The top layer is mostly dark brown, thick and glossy chocolate with white cream swirled into it creating smooth marbled patterns. Scattered evenly on top are small, soft, white marshmallows, some showing a light toasting with brown spots. The pan sits on a white marbled surface with gold streaks. photo taken with an iphone --ar 4:5 --v 7

I love serving this fudge chilled, straight from the fridge, because it’s firm enough to hold its shape perfectly but still melts in your mouth with that creamy chocolate and marshmallow magic. I usually arrange the squares on a decorative platter or a tiered tray to make it feel special, especially during holidays or parties. A sprinkle of extra chopped nuts or even edible silver glitter can add a festive, elegant touch if I’m feeling fancy.

Pairing options for this fudge are quite fun to explore. I enjoy offering it alongside a hot cup of tea or rich coffee to contrast the sweetness. For adult gatherings, I think a glass of full-bodied red wine, such as a Zinfandel or Merlot, complements the chocolate beautifully. Sparkling water with a splash of fresh citrus is a refreshing non-alcoholic choice that helps balance the richness without competing with it.

This fudge is wonderful for just about any occasion—whether it’s a holiday gift, a potluck dessert, or a cozy family night treat. Because of the chunk size, I usually recommend serving it in small squares since it is quite rich. Room temperature also works well if you want a softer bite, but I try to keep it chilled until serving for the cleanest swirls and best texture.

Variations

One of my favorite things about this Chocolate Snowswirl Fudge Recipe is its versatility. If you prefer a nut-free version, simply omit the nuts or swap them for seeds like pumpkin or sunflower to keep the crunch without allergens. For those following vegan diets, I’ve experimented using dairy-free chocolate chips, coconut condensed milk, and vegan butter—though the texture ends up a bit different, it’s still delightfully tasty and worth a try.

If you want to mix up the flavor profile, I recommend trying different extracts alongside or instead of vanilla. Almond, peppermint, or even a hint of orange extract can add a new twist that feels festive and fresh. You could also experiment with different types of nuts like macadamia or pistachios for a bit of a unique bite.

While this recipe calls for cooking on the stovetop, I’ve successfully melted the chocolate and marshmallows gently in a microwave using short bursts and stirring often—just be cautious not to overheat. Additionally, layering the fudge with swirls of caramel or peanut butter can bring exciting flavor contrasts if you’re in the mood to get creative.

Storage and Reheating

Storing Leftovers

To keep leftover fudge fresh, I store it in an airtight container lined with wax or parchment paper to prevent sticking. It will keep well at room temperature for up to a week, but I prefer refrigeration. When refrigerated, the fudge stays good for about two weeks and maintains its firm texture and fresh flavor perfectly.

Freezing

Yes, this fudge freezes beautifully. I wrap individually cut squares tightly in plastic wrap or wax paper, then place them in a freezer-safe container or resealable freezer bag. This method prevents freezer burn and keeps them tasting almost as good as fresh. Frozen fudge can last up to 3 months. When you’re ready to enjoy, allow the fudge to thaw overnight in the refrigerator for the best results.

Reheating

I don’t recommend reheating fudge in the microwave to soften it because it can quickly turn grainy or melt unevenly. Instead, I find letting frozen or refrigerated fudge sit at room temperature for about 15-30 minutes is the perfect way to enjoy soft, melt-in-your-mouth texture. If you do want a slightly softer fudge, placing it in a warm spot (not hot) for a short time works well without risking the texture.

FAQs

Can I use dark chocolate instead of semi-sweet chocolate chips?

Absolutely! Dark chocolate will give your fudge a richer, slightly more bitter flavor which balances nicely with the sweetness of the condensed milk and marshmallows. Just keep in mind that the overall sweetness will be less, so you might want to adjust the amount of vanilla or nuts accordingly for balance.

What kind of nuts work best in this recipe?

Walnuts and pecans are my go-to choices because of their natural buttery texture and slightly sweet, earthy flavor. However, almonds, macadamias, or even chopped hazelnuts work wonderfully. Toasting the nuts lightly before adding them enhances their flavor and crunch.

Can this fudge be made ahead of time for holidays or parties?

Yes! This fudge actually benefits from resting time, so making it a day or two before your event ensures it’s perfectly set and flavors have melded. Just keep it chilled until serving and bring it out shortly before to allow it to come to the ideal serving temperature.

Is there a way to make this fudge less sweet?

If you find traditional fudge a bit too sweet, try using semi-sweet or bittersweet chocolate with lower sugar content, and reduce the amount of sweetened condensed milk by a small margin. You could also add a pinch more salt to bring out the chocolate’s depth and cut sweetness.

Can I use regular marshmallows instead of miniature ones?

You can, but you will want to chop the regular marshmallows into small pieces so they melt evenly and spread smoothly. Miniature marshmallows simply melt faster and more uniformly, which helps create that beautiful snowswirl effect on top.

Conclusion

I hope you’re as excited as I am to try this Chocolate Snowswirl Fudge Recipe. It’s one of those special treats that brings everyone together with its perfect balance of creamy chocolate, crunchy nuts, and that whimsical swirl of marshmallow snow. Whether you’re looking for a festive holiday delight or just a cozy indulgence, this recipe never fails to impress and delight. Give it a go—I promise it will quickly become a favorite in your own kitchen too!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Chocolate Snowswirl Fudge Recipe

Chocolate Snowswirl Fudge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Evelyn
  • Prep Time: 15 minutes
  • Cook Time: 10 minutes
  • Total Time: 2 hours 25 minutes
  • Yield: 2 pounds (about 32 pieces)
  • Category: Dessert
  • Method: Stovetop
  • Cuisine: American

Description

Indulge in this rich and creamy Chocolate Snowswirl Fudge, a delightful treat combining luscious semi-sweet chocolate and gooey marshmallows with a swirl effect. Perfectly nutty and sweet, this no-bake fudge is easy to prepare and makes a wonderful holiday or party treat.


Ingredients

Chocolate Base

  • 3 cup (18 oz.) semi-sweet chocolate chips
  • 1 (14 oz.) can Eagle Brand® Sweetened Condensed Milk
  • 2 tablespoon butter
  • Dash salt
  • 1 1/2 teaspoon vanilla extract
  • 1 cup chopped nuts

Marshmallow Swirl

  • 2 cup miniature marshmallows
  • 2 tablespoon butter


Instructions

  1. Prepare the Pan: Line an 8- or 9-inch square pan with wax paper, ensuring the paper extends over the edges for easy removal. Lightly coat the paper with no-stick cooking spray to prevent sticking.
  2. Make the Chocolate Layer: In a heavy saucepan over low heat, combine the semi-sweet chocolate chips, sweetened condensed milk, 2 tablespoons of butter, and a dash of salt. Stir constantly until everything is melted and smooth. Remove from heat and stir in the vanilla extract and chopped nuts. Spread this chocolate mixture evenly in the prepared pan.
  3. Prepare the Marshmallow Swirl: In a medium saucepan over low heat, melt the miniature marshmallows and the remaining 2 tablespoons of butter, stirring until smooth. Immediately spread the melted marshmallow mixture on top of the chocolate layer in the pan. Using a knife or spatula, gently swirl the marshmallow layer into the chocolate to create a marbled effect.
  4. Chill: Refrigerate the fudge for at least 2 hours or until firm. Once set, lift the fudge out of the pan using the edges of the wax paper and cut into squares.

Notes

  • For best results, use fresh marshmallows to ensure a smooth swirl.
  • You can substitute nuts with your preferred type or omit them for a nut-free version.
  • Store leftover fudge in an airtight container in the refrigerator for up to one week.
  • Allow the fudge to come to room temperature briefly before serving for a softer texture.
  • Use a sharp knife warmed with hot water for clean cuts.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star